Transaction 99165fd800288a4fc99d4c0c437f65fd704942a83fc176f79af5dc0aa07cfe54

1 Input
1 Outputs
  • 99165fd800288a4fc99d4c0c437f65fd704942a83fc176f79af5dc0aa07cfe54:0
  • value  1098801
    address  1D6g6qqMfFwXsCxRSWhs6NhXrjgxTyMPgB